Unpacking the Enigmatic Lyrics of "Mary on a Cross"
So, what's "Mary on a Cross" actually about? Well, that's where things get interesting, because Ghost, the band behind this haunting song, is known for their cryptic lyrics and imagery. The song is open to interpretation, but the general consensus is that it's a commentary on religion, love, and the complex relationship between the sacred and the profane. Let's break it down, shall we? The lyrics paint a picture of a celestial romance, with the protagonist seemingly addressing Mary, the mother of Jesus. Lines like "If I could, I would be your only" and "You know that I adore you, I do" suggest a deep, almost devotional, love. But, as with all things Ghost, there's a twist. The band often incorporates themes of the occult and the darker aspects of faith, so it's likely there's more than meets the eye. The lyrics play with religious symbolism, but with a rebellious edge. Think of it like a beautifully crafted puzzle; you're not meant to find a simple answer, but to be intrigued by the questions raised. Delving into the Visual Spectacle: The Music Video and Its Haunting Imagery
Okay, now let's talk about the music video! Ghost is known for their incredible visuals, and "Mary on a Cross" is no exception. The video is a visual feast, loaded with symbolism and striking imagery that perfectly complements the song's themes. The band members are often depicted in elaborate costumes, adding to the theatrical feel. The video's aesthetic is vintage and gothic, with a touch of the macabre. You'll find yourself captivated by the visuals, which add a whole new layer of depth to the song. It feels like watching a short, beautifully shot film. The video often features candles, crosses, and other religious symbols, but they're presented in a way that feels both familiar and unsettling. It's a visual representation of the song's exploration of faith and devotion. One of the most striking aspects of the video is the band's stage presence. They embody the characters they're playing, and the performance is mesmerizing. The combination of music and visuals creates a powerful experience that stays with you long after the video ends. Ghost's attention to detail is remarkable. Every frame is carefully crafted to create a specific mood and atmosphere. The use of lighting and shadows adds to the overall mysterious feel, making it even more compelling. The music video has been viewed millions of times. It's the perfect companion piece to the song.
